Ordinals
beta
Sat 710375129697685
decimal
142075.129697685
degree
0°142075′955″129697685‴
percentile
33.82738716567133%
name
iuxkcynlazs
cycle
0
epoch
0
period
70
block
142075
offset
129697685
timestamp
2011-08-22 11:13:03 UTC
rarity
common
prev
next